Job Responsibilities
Own The RFP Process From Start to Finish
- Manage all aspects of the RFP process from receipt through final submission, including small to mid-sized pursuits and assigned larger proposals.
- Evaluate RFP feasibility, compliance requirements, and provide Go/No-Go decision support in partnership with BD leadership.
- Review RFPs in detail, identifying requirements such as deadlines, submission instructions, evaluation criteria, scope, and special documentation needs.
- Lead internal kickoff and coordination meetings to assign responsibilities, establish timelines, and align on strategy.
- Partner with BD and design teams to develop win strategies and tailored response approaches based on client needs.
- Ensure all submissions are complete, accurate, and fully aligned with RFP requirements through detailed cross-checking and quality control.
- Create and maintain the responsibility matrix for each pursuit, assigning tasks, monitoring progress, and ensuring all team members meet deadlines.
- Act as a “referee” across pursuit teams, holding senior stakeholders accountable and managing last-minute changes or unnecessary data submissions.
Develop High-Quality, Client-Facing Proposals
- Assemble and tailor RFP responses using approved marketing materials, ensuring brand consistency and professional presentation.
- Integrate project-specific content including bios, references, imagery, renderings, and tailored messaging.
- Input and validate pricing within Excel or client-provided bid forms.
- Translate technical specifications (including CAP data) into clear, accurate proposal and bid documentation.
- Manage the end-to-end rendering process and final proposal deck production for all pursuits.
- Own and update RFP and image book templates to ensure consistency across proposals.
